Black bean corn salsa is a vibrant, flavorful dish often associated with Southwestern and Mexican cuisine. Made with a mix of black beans, sweet corn, diced tomatoes, red onion, fresh cilantro, and lime juice, it offers a perfect combination of protein, fiber, and fresh, zesty flavors. Spices like cumin and chili powder may be added for extra depth. This salsa is naturally nutrient-packed, as black beans are an excellent source of plant-based protein and fiber, supporting digestion and heart health, while corn provides essential B vitamins and antioxidants. The lime juice and tomatoes contribute vitamin C, boosting immunity. With no processed ingredients or added sugars, it’s a wholesome choice for snacking or serving as a topping. However, if paired with salty chips or doused in excess oil, sodium and fat content can increase. A versatile dish, this salsa complements salads, tacos, or grilled proteins for a nutritious meal option.
